Andrew J Lucas has contributed to books published by FASA, Dream Pod Nine, White Wolf Games, Rebel Minis and Atlas Games among others. He has twelve solo books for various RPG publishers and while his creative output is often blunted by his day job and the enthusiasm of his young daughter for distracting him, he does manage to get produce a few prime works each year. The last few years he has had a number of short stories published in various anthologies for publishers such as Outland Entertainment, Battlefield Press, and B Cubed Press. He also is working on a number of comic and graphic novel projects, which he is optimistic will be produced in 2022. Authored and led by Dr. J. A. Robinson, technologist and author, and narrated by Melissa Del Toro Schaffner, The UNTOLD TALES Audio Anthologies is a collection of original science fiction short stories of the highest caliber, perfect for your commute or unexpected downtimes. These bite-sized audio dramas come in different flavors and highlight the works of new authors. Victorian Sci-Fi, parallel realities, cautionary tales, horror, time travel - each episode of UNTOLD TALES is an independent short story drenched in the luscious promises of danger, technology, love, hope, discovery, & mystery.
